Understanding Tyre Basics

To choose the perfect tyres for your vehicle, it’s essential to have a basic understanding of the different tyre types available and their uses. Take a look at some of the most frequently used tyre types:

● Tyres For All Season

These tyres are designed to provide decent performance in a range of weather conditions, from dry to wet and light snow. Drivers residing in regions with moderate climate often prefer this type of tyre due to its reliability.

● Tyres For Summer

Crafted to excel in hot and arid environments, these tyres offer peak performance in warm and dry conditions. They are typically made of a softer rubber compound that provides better traction and grip on dry roads, but they may not perform as well in wet or cold conditions.

● Performance Oriented  Tyres

This type of tyre is engineered specifically for high-performance vehicles and sports cars. Featuring a supple rubber compound and a specialized tread design, these tyres offer unparalleled grip and handling in dry conditions. It's worth noting that while they excel in dry conditions, they may not offer the same level of performance in colder or wetter weather.

● Tyres Built for Off-Roading

Made with a tough rubber compound and a tread pattern designed to handle the toughest conditions, these tyres are built for rugged terrain like dirt, gravel, and mud.

Factors To Consider When Selecting Tyres

When selecting tyres for your vehicle, you should consider several factors, including the type of vehicle and driving needs, tyre size and speed rating, tread patterns and tyre performance ratings, weather conditions and road surfaces, and brand and price considerations.

● Type Of Vehicle And Driving Needs

One of the primary factors that you should consider when selecting tyres is the type of vehicle and driving needs. The appropriate tyre for your vehicle will depend on the type of vehicle you own, making it important to select the correct tyre type based on your vehicle's specifications.

For example, driving a sports car may need high-performance tyres that provide excellent handling and grip at high speeds. If you drive an SUV or truck, you may need tyres to handle heavy loads and off-road conditions. Similarly, if you drive a family sedan, you may need tyres that provide a comfortable and smooth ride.

● Tyre Size And Speed Rating

In order to fit the tyre properly on your vehicle, the tyre size is crucial. Refer to your vehicle's owner's manual or check the driver's side door jamb for the recommended size. The speed rating of the tyre specifies the maximum safe speed at which it can be operated.

Letter codes indicate a tyre's maximum safe operating speed, with higher letters representing a higher rating. Make sure your tyre has a speed rating that matches or exceeds the maximum speed of your vehicle

● Tread Patterns And Tyre Performance Ratings

The tread pattern refers to the arrangement of patterns and grooves on the surface of the tyre that makes contact with the road.

It can affect your vehicle's performance in wet or dry conditions and its traction, handling, and braking ability. Tyre performance ratings, such as the UTQG rating and the EU tyre label, can also provide important information about a tyre's performance in various conditions.

Tips For Maintaining Your Tyres [In The Scorching Season Of UAE]

● Check Tyre Pressure Regularly

Maintaining proper tyre pressure is crucial for the longevity and performance of your tyres. Incorrect inflation can cause uneven wear, lower fuel efficiency, and reduced handling and braking ability.

Therefore, it's important to check your tyre pressure at least once a month using a reliable tyre pressure gauge and ensure that they are inflated to the recommended level specified in your vehicle's manual.

● Inspect Your Tyres Regularly

Regularly inspect your tyres for signs of wear and damage such as cuts, punctures, bulges, and cracks. If you notice any signs of damage or wear, take your vehicle to a professional tyre shop in Dubai to have them inspected.

● Rotate your tyres

Tyres wear differently depending on their position on the vehicle, so rotating them regularly can help ensure even wear and prolong their lifespan. A general guideline is to rotate your tyres regularly, typically every 5,000 to 7,000 miles.

● Balance your tyres

Imbalanced tyres can lead to uneven wear and vibrations in the vehicle. Get your tyres balanced regularly, ideally every time you rotate your tyres or have them replaced.

● Store your tyres properly

To properly store your tyres, it's important to keep them in a cool and dry environment away from direct sunlight and heat. Store them vertically or horizontally, and avoid stacking them to prevent distortion.

● Replace your tyres when necessary

Even with proper maintenance, tyres eventually wear out and need to be replaced. Follow the manufacturer's recommendations for when to replace your tyres, and don't delay replacing them if they are worn out or damaged.

● Avoid overloading your vehicle

Overloading your vehicle can put extra pressure on your tyres, leading to excessive wear and tear and a shorter lifespan. To avoid this, always make sure you stay within the recommended weight limit for your vehicle and avoid carrying unnecessary heavy items. This can help to ensure your tyres last longer and perform optimally.
